Celebrating a cornerstone of Nike SB, the Nike SB Dunk Low Raygun Tie-Dye Black TD updates the iconic 2005 design with modern craftsmanship for today’s little skaters. Available in toddler sizing, this sneaker blends heritage homage with a bold, playful print that pops in any lineup.

  • Leather upper in vivid orange and sunny yellow forms a high-contrast canvas against the black forefoot, delivering a look that's unmistakably skate-club bold.
  • Quarter panels showcase a trippy tie-dye print in white, orange, and red, while the Swoosh sits over a complementary tie-dye motif for an eye-catching, cohesive graphic treatment.
  • The lateral heel features a small alien graphic, nodding to the Raygun theme that has fans chasing this drop as a collectible piece.
  • Inside the tongue you’ll find a '58' tag—subtle detail that echoes the era’s craftsmanship.
  • Leather eyelets and white laces maintain durability and a premium vibe on a shoe designed to withstand rough play and daily wear.
  • The midsole is black, paired with a white outsole featuring deep tread for reliable grip on sidewalks, playgrounds, and indoor ramps alike.

Performance and heritage in one package: this Raygun Tie-Dye Black TD was originally released on December 28, 2019, with a retail price of $60, making it not only a stylish choice but a collectible piece that still feels fresh today for tiny skateboarders and fans of Nike SB’s legacy.
